CAPTCHA Nedir?
CAPTCHA, “Completely Automated Public Turing test to distinguish Humans from Computers” ifadesinin kısaltmasıdır. Türkçe karşılığı “İnsanları Bilgisayarlardan Ayırt Etmek İçin Tamamen Otomatikleştirilmiş Genel Turing Testi” olan CAPTCHA, bir güvenlik önlemidir. Bu önlem, web sitelerine ve çevrimiçi hizmetlere erişimi yalnızca insanlara sınırlamak için kullanılır.
CAPTCHA, genellikle bir dizi harf, sayı veya görüntünün yer aldığı bir resim veya metin kutusudur. Kullanıcı, bu resim veya metin kutusunda yer alan karakterleri doğru bir şekilde girerek insan olduğunu kanıtlamak zorundadır. Bilgisayarlar, bu karakterleri doğru bir şekilde giremezler.
CAPTCHA’nın Kullanım Alanları
CAPTCHA, birçok farklı alanda kullanılır. Bu alanlardan bazıları şunlardır:
- Çevrimiçi anketler
- Çevrimiçi oyunlar
- Çevrimiçi alışveriş siteleri
- Çevrimiçi bankacılık hizmetleri
- Çevrimiçi sosyal medya platformları
- Çevrimiçi e-posta hizmetleri
CAPTCHA’nın Faydaları
CAPTCHA, birçok fayda sağlar. Bu faydalardan bazıları şunlardır:
- Spam saldırılarını önler
- Sahte hesapların oluşturulmasını önler
- Brute force saldırılarını önler
- DDoS saldırılarını önler
- Web sitelerinin ve çevrimiçi hizmetlerin güvenliğini sağlar
CAPTCHA’nın Dezavantajları
CAPTCHA, bazı dezavantajlara da sahiptir. Bu dezavantajlardan bazıları şunlardır:
- Kullanıcı deneyimini olumsuz etkiler
- Erişilebilirliği azaltır
- Bazı kullanıcılar için çözülmesi zor olabilir
- Çözülmesi zaman alıcı olabilir
CAPTCHA Türleri
CAPTCHA’nın birçok farklı türü vardır. Bu türlerden bazıları şunlardır:
- Metin tabanlı CAPTCHA’lar
- Görsel tabanlı CAPTCHA’lar
- Ses tabanlı CAPTCHA’lar
- Bulmaca tabanlı CAPTCHA’lar
- Mantık tabanlı CAPTCHA’lar
CAPTCHA’yı Çözme İpuçları
CAPTCHA’yı çözmek için bazı ipuçları şunlardır:
- CAPTCHA’yı dikkatlice inceleyin
- Karakterleri doğru bir şekilde girin
- Büyük/küçük harf duyarlılığına dikkat edin
- Boşlukları ve noktalama işaretlerini doğru bir şekilde girin
- CAPTCHA’yı çözmek için yeterli zaman ayırın
- Gerekirse CAPTCHA’yı yenileyin
CAPTCHA’ya Alternatifler
CAPTCHA’ya alternatif olarak kullanılabilecek bazı yöntemler şunlardır:
- Telefon numarası doğrulaması
- E-posta doğrulaması
- Sosyal medya doğrulaması
- Parmak izi doğrulaması
- Yüz tanıma doğrulaması
CAPTCHA ile İlgili Faydalı Siteler
- Google reCAPTCHA: https://www.google.com/recaptcha/
- Cloudflare CAPTCHA: https://www.cloudflare.com/captcha/
- hCaptcha: https://www.hcaptcha.com/
- reCAPTCHA Enterprise: https://cloud.google.com/recaptcha-enterprise/
CAPTCHA ile İlgili Faydalı Dosyalar
- CAPTCHA’nın Tarihi ve Evrimi: https://www.researchgate.net/publication/333269924_The_History_and_Evolution_of_CAPTCHA
- CAPTCHA’nın Güvenliği ve Güvenilirliği: https://www.usenix.org/conference/sec21/presentation/wang
- CAPTCHA’ya Alternatifler: https://www.w3.org/TR/alt-captcha/